Pirates first baseman Spencer Horwitz has cooled off slightly while navigating his most productive season as a professional. Horwitz is hitting just .160 over his last seven games, but the overall production remains strong for the 28-year-old. He is slashing .277/.387/.450 with a .837 OPS and nine home runs across 70 games this season. Now in his second year with Pittsburgh, Horwitz has lowered his K% from 17.8 percent to 13.3 percent while increasing his walk rate, showing clear growth in his offensive profile. The recent slump should not concern fantasy managers, who may want to take advantage of this buy-low opportunity before Horwitz gets back on track.--Julian Brooke
